Attacco aereo statunitense uccide 14 combattenti in Afghanistan

Kandahar, Afghanistan - Continua la "Operation Warrior Sweep"

Ufficiali statunitensi e afghani hanno riferito che in un attacco notturno jet statunitensi hanno colpito un covo dei talebani tra le montagne uccidendo almeno 14 ribelli nell'assalto aereo più mortale da quando i rivoltosi hanno lanciato una serie di attacchi contro obiettivi del governo afghano.
